The China Grill Chicago façade is just as immense and grand as their food. The 30 foot tall open glass window is inviting and the perfect spot for people watching. As you sit in the main bar, you will see people walk in front of you from all over the world. The magnificent skyscraper view is a sight for the eyes.

Many rows of Russian wine bottles sit on the shelves of granite walls. The combination of blue, red and green bottles provide a soothing visual effect. High ceilings and central ellipse make China Grill one of the most luxurious places in Chicago.

The main dining room is centered around a rectangular light that simulates a skylight. Beaded curtains hang from the light while the chef prepares the food in an open kitchen. For large parties, there is a striking table that sits behind the main bar. Colorful lights change as patrons dine of an eclectic world cuisine.

Customers will see an translucent wine cellar and bottles from the bar. Romantic candles set the mood for a chilling trendy experience. The soft cool colors of the bar provide an illustrious contrast to the red striped walls. Think hot and cold.

Since China Grill is located in the Hard Rock Hotel, the crowd consists mainly of international business travelers. Food is served in large portions and are meant to be shared family style. There are hints of Asian touches throughout the entire cuisine.

Lobster is served in a traditional Chinese banquet style with fried spinach and caviar. The beef tartar comes with a raw quail egg which is meant to be poured over the dish. Scallions give the dish an extra punch.

The signature skirt steak and short ribs were our favorite. A glass of wine can be recommended.

The desserts are to die for. To finish your meal, order the sampler which is a combination of chocolate mole, crème brulee and an assortment of delectable treats.
